Advertisement
Guest User

Untitled

a guest
May 19th, 2016
78
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.22 KB | None | 0 0
  1. Route::post('/logintest', 'mycontroller@authenticate');
  2. Route::get('/home', ['middleware' => 'auth', function() {
  3. echo "home page";});
  4. }]);
  5.  
  6. public function authenticate(Request $request)
  7. {
  8. $input=$request->all();
  9. $password=$input['password'];
  10. $name=$input['name'];
  11.  
  12. if (Auth::attempt(['Name' => $name, 'Password' => $password]) ){
  13. return redirect()->intended('/home');
  14. } else
  15. {
  16. return redirect('/login')->with('message','Error logging in!');
  17. }
  18. }
  19.  
  20. public function register(Request $request)
  21. {
  22. $input=$request->all();
  23. $password=bcrypt($input['password']);
  24. $name=$input['name'];
  25. $insert= User::insert(['Name'=>$name,'Password'=>$password]);
  26. return redirect('/login')
  27. ->with('message','successfully Registered.');
  28. }
  29.  
  30. public function authenticate(Request $request)
  31. {
  32. $password = $request->input('password');
  33. $name = $request->input('name');
  34.  
  35. if (Auth::attempt(['name' => $name, 'password' => $password]) )
  36. {
  37. return redirect()->intended('/home');
  38. }
  39. else
  40. {
  41. return view('login')->withErrors('Error logging in!');
  42. }
  43.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ement